Background The Defense Logistics Agency (DLA) Troop Support is issuing Solicitation SPE8E326R0001 for the Maintenance, Repair, and Operations (MRO) Tailored Logistics Support (TLS) Contracts. This initiative aims to enhance the supply and logistics capabilities for the Department of Defense (DoD), military installations, and other federal agencies worldwide. The goal is to provide a more adaptive and resilient support system that meets the needs of authorized customers globally. Work Details The contract will involve multiple Indefinite Delivery/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) contracts for MRO products and services. Awardees will supply various types of MRO products/services including: 1. He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) supplies; 2. Plumbing supplies; 3. Electrical products; 4. Tools; 5. Chemical, lubricating, and rubber products; 6. Construction supplies; 7. Pre-fabricated structures; 8. Perimeter security items; 9. Communication devices; 10. Appliances (excluding food service equipment); 11. Janitorial and sanitation products; 12. Facilities maintenance-related heavy equipment; 13. Aviation and shipyard maintenance-related products; 14. Surveillance equipment; 15. Environmental testing equipment; 16. Weather testing equipment; 17. Personal protective equipment. All items must conform to commercial specifications, with a requirement for firm-fixed ceiling prices on at least 90% of the Price Evaluation List (PEL). The maximum dollar value for all contracts awarded under this solicitation is $10,428,000,000. Period of Performance The base ordering period is two years with four optional two-year extensions. Place of Performance Worldwide delivery locations as specified in each Request for Quote (RFQ) and resulting delivery orders. Bidder Requirements Bidders must be registered in the Joint Contingency Contracting System (JCCS) prior to award and maintain eligibility throughout the contract's life. They must also comply with domestic sourcing restrictions including the Trade Agreements Act and Berry Amendment requirements.
